Things you might've missed from the Qatar GP: History makers, broken rookies and more
The race in Lusail was chaotic
Well, that was a Formula 1 race and a half in Qatar, wasn't it?
Max Verstappen won his ninth race of the season to put an exclamation mark on his fourth straight drivers' championship, but...that probably isn't what people will remember from this weekend.
Lando Norris dropped from second to the back of the pack thanks to a stop-and-go penalty with a dozen laps to go, eventually fighting his way back to 10th to claim both the point for that position and the point for the fastest lap of the race, only awarded to those finishing in the top 10.

Red Bull: History makers
This feels cruel. We don't mean it in an unpleasant way. But having a drivers' champion and not ending up in the top two of the constructors' is..not great.
2024 is going to be, as a number of Twitter accounts will have told you, the first time in at least 30 years that a drivers' champion has had a team-mate finish as low as eighth. And no, Jos Verstappen didn't even start every race in 1994.
What we're saying is...this season had been unusual. And how you feel about that is up to you.
